Barcodes have changed drastically since their 1970s introduction. And with the GS1 Digital Link, barcodes ranging from 1D to 2D code are once again experiencing another major change today.
From conventional 1D barcodes, usually seen in supermarkets and retail, this latest advancement brings us 2D barcodes that may provide considerably more information including the capacity to link customers with digital experiences.
Learn about the GS1 Digital Link
The GS1 Digital Link is a standards-based system from Global Standards 1 (GS1) that combines a broad spectrum of product information into a single 2D code, like a QR code.
Through a simple scan, stores, producers, and consumers may access a variety of data using this new benchmark. This covers everything from product specifics to safety information, production statistics, and even consumer engagement features like tailored suggestions.
The GS1 Digital Link lets customers insert comprehensive product information in the form of a web link rather than only storing a small volume of data akin to a 1D barcode.
Therefore, when a customer or merchant scans the code, they are sent to an online product page where they may check for recalls, learn more about the item, or even prove its authenticity.

Why is GS1 Transitioning to the Digital Link?
As the demand for more thorough product information grows, the constraints of the typical 1D barcode become apparent.
Businesses have to, for instance, progressively incorporate more data on their packaging, including safety warnings, nutritional information, and expiry dates.
The problem is that many barcodes on packaging not only take up space but also could mislead consumers and undermine the design appeal.
By aggregating all the required data into a single 2D code (like a QR code), which can carry much more data than a conventional linear barcode, the GS1 Digital Link may address these problems above.
While stores could use the same code for POS scanning, consumers can scan the code using their cell phones. This one approach simplifies product identification and replaces many barcodes’ needs.
Plus, the Digital Link improves supply chain visibility. Embedding batch or serial numbers into the code can help manufacturers and stores monitor goods throughout the supply chain, therefore increasing efficiency and guaranteeing product safety.
Can Thermal Inkjet Printers Implement GS1 Digital Link?
One of the most commonly requested questions by manufacturers is if they could use the GS1 Digital Link 2D code with their present printing technologies, including thermal inkjet printers.
The answer is yes. Many modern printers can indeed produce the codes required for the GS1 Digital Link already.
However, manufacturers still have to ensure that their printers are ready to satisfy the specific requirements of these codes, including the need for great precision and clarity, thereby preventing scanning errors.
Therefore, particularly in industries with quick production lines, the transition from 1D to 2D code could need specific upgrades in product handling systems. For example, verification systems can help ensure that codes are printed accurately and are scannable all the way.

The Benefits of GS1 Digital Link
Overall, for manufacturers, stores, and customers equally, the switch to the GS1 Digital Link offers several benefits:
-
Enhanced Product Transparency
Just scanning a 2D barcode lets consumers access comprehensive product information. This covers ingredient listings, allergy warnings, and even directions on product recycling.
-
Improved Supply Chain Management
Manufacturers may better monitor their goods throughout the supply chain by including batch numbers, expiration dates, and other important data into the code.
-
Product Authentication
Next, the GS1 Digital Link lets customers and stores easily check the authenticity of goods, therefore helping to fight counterfeiting.
-
Reduced Packaging Clutter
Also, one 2D code may include all the required information instead of many barcodes cluttering the package, therefore enabling a better, more visually acceptable design.
-
Personalized Consumer Experiences
Lastly, customized material for consumers, including product suggestions, sustainability facts, and promotions, can result from 2D barcode scanning
Transitioning from 1D to 2D Barcodes: Challenges and Considerations
Although switching to the GS1 Digital Link has clear advantages, manufacturers might find certain difficulties switching from 1D barcodes to 2D ones.
Among the most crucial elements is the associated data management. Dynamic data like batch information, expiration dates, and more comprehensive product descriptions might be found in a 2D barcode than in a standard barcode that offers only the most basic information.
Thus, strong ERP (Enterprise Resource Planning) systems are needed to manage this data so that every 2D code of every product has the correct data ingrained into it.
Manufacturers also had to ensure their processes could swiftly print these codes without sacrificing quality. Should broken goods find consumers, poorly drafted rules may lead to rework, product rejections, or maybe legal issues.
Another challenge is ensuring every point-of-sale (POS) system can identify 2D barcodes. While many stores are already changing their systems in readiness for the 2027 deployment, producers must make sure their barcodes fit both new and old scanning technology.
Preparing for the GS1 Digital Link
If manufacturers want to properly migrate to the GS1 Digital Link, they have to start preparing right now. The first step, examining your current product identification system will enable you to choose which data should enter the 2D barcode.
In this step, speaking with supply chain managers, marketing teams, and regulatory authorities might help to ensure that all relevant data is acquired.
Next step, you will have to assess your present printing technology and decide if improvements or upgrading are required.
Ensuring that your manufacturing process can meet the new coding needs will depend on your investing in contemporary thermal inkjet printers or another 2-dimension code-capable technology.
Furthermore important is the use of quality control techniques to guarantee that every code is printed scannable throughout the supply chain and clearly.
Timeline for GS1 Digital Link Implementation
The GS1 Digital Link’s official sunrise period is set for 2027, hence companies have some years to be ready for the change.
Still, the timing to begin is right now. Early Digital Link users are already enjoying more simplified packaging, better customer involvement, and greater supply chain awareness.
Remember, the change will take time, hence companies will have to balance their current 1D barcode systems with the new 2D barcodes until complete acceptance is attained.
But when more stores and manufacturers change their systems, the GS1 Digital Link will probably start to be the new norm in all kinds of businesses.
